The WEKA (Waikato Environment for Knowledge Analysis) system provides a comprehensive suite of facilities for applying data mining techniques to large data sets. This paper discusses a process model for analyzing data, and describes the support that WEKA provides for this model. The domain model ‘learned’ by the data mining algorithm can then be readily incorporated into a software application....

Affective design has received much attention from both academia and industries. It aims at incorporating customers’ affective needs into design elements that deliver customers’ affective satisfaction. The main challenge for affective design originates from difficulties in mapping customers’ subjective impressions, namely Kansei, to perceptual design elements. Kansei Engineering was founded by M. Nagamachi at Hiroshima University about 30 years ago and it is a powerful ergonomic consumer-oriented technology for a new product development. Kansei is a Japanese of psychological feeling or image which a consumer will have in mind when purchasing some thing. Weka4WS adopts the emerging Web Services Resource Framework (WSRF) for accessing remote data mining algorithms and managing distributed computations. The Weka4WS user interface is a modified Weka Explorer environment that supports the execution of both local and remote data mining tasks.
